Job Search and Career Advice Platform

Enable job alerts via email!

Science Teacher

Thomas Tallis School

Greater London

On-site

GBP 40,000 - GBP 60,000

Full time

Today
Be an early applicant

Generate a tailored resume in minutes

Land an interview and earn more. Learn more

Job summary

A well-established school in Greater London is seeking a dedicated Science Teacher to inspire students across Key Stages 3 and 4, with opportunities to teach KS5 physics and chemistry. The ideal candidate will have excellent teaching, classroom management skills, and a commitment to curriculum development. This position offers a supportive faculty, state-of-the-art facilities, and a commitment to professional development. Applications are welcomed from diverse backgrounds, and the school values equality and inclusion.

Benefits

Supportive staff
Professional development opportunities
State-of-the-art facilities

Responsibilities

  • Teach science across Key Stages 3 and 4.
  • Opportunity to teach KS5 physics and chemistry.
  • Develop curriculum activities within the Science department.

Skills

Passion for science
Excellent teaching and classroom management
Ability to build relationships
Commitment to curriculum development
Job description

Thomas Tallis is a flourishing and popular school situated in the Royal Borough of Greenwich. We currently have over 2000 pupils on the school roll with around 800 students in our highly competitive sixth form. We strive for excellence in all that we do underpinned by our vision of education to understand the world and change it for the better.

We wish to appoint a first class Science Teacher to join a well-established, well-resourced and successful faculty. Ideally we are looking for someone who is able to teach science across Key Stages 3 and 4. The opportunity to teach KS5 physics and chemistry is available for the right candidate. The faculty employs a range of dynamic learning styles and is committed to innovative and creative curriculum development. You will be part of a strong and stable science department with excellent support and facilities.

We are looking for someone who:
  • is passionate about science with the ability to inspire students
  • can demonstrate excellent teaching and classroom management skills
  • has the ability to build good relationships with all students and adults
  • has a commitment to developing curriculum activities within the Science department
We can offer you:
  • staff who are supportive, committed to their own professional development and to improving outcomes for the students here
  • an excellent physical environment with state‑of‑the‑art facilities and infrastructure
  • a school with humane management principles committed to your professional development
  • an opportunity to take on additional responsibilities within the department for suitable candidates.

Thomas Tallis School has adopted the Framework for Ethical Leadership in Education. This means that we try to behave in a principled and correct manner in everything we do. We therefore behave with selflessness, integrity, objectivity, accountability, openness, honesty and leadership. We demonstrate trust, wisdom, kindness, justice, service, courage and optimism. We are committed to ensuring that our school community practices anti‑racist behaviours and has a culture that values equality and diversity.

If you are passionate about providing young people with a safe, supportive environment in which to ensure their success, we want to hear from you.

For more information about our fantastic school please visit Thomas Tallis School - Home. To apply for this post online please visit the TES website.

Please state in your application if you are available for an April start.

Closing date: Monday 23 February 2026, noon

Interviews to be held on: Wednesday 25 February 2026

Thomas Tallis School is committed to the safeguarding and welfare of young people and expects all staff to share this commitment. Our commitment is underpinned by robust processes and procedures that seek to minimise risk and continuously promote a culture of safeguarding amongst our workforce. All posts within the school are subject to an enhanced DBS check. We welcome applications from all sections of the community, regardless of gender, race, religion, disability, sexual orientation or age.

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

Science Teacher - Full-time

Woodlands

Rochester
On-site
GBP 40,000 - 60,000
Full time
30+ days ago
Science Teacher - Full-time

Woodlands

Dover
On-site
GBP 25,000 - 40,000
Full time
30+ days ago
Teacher of Science (Biology / Physics)

Shorefields

Chelmsford
On-site
GBP 30,000 - 40,000
Full time
30+ days ago
Science Teacher - Full-time

Woodlands

Gillingham
On-site
GBP 40,000 - 60,000
Full time
30+ days ago
Science Teacher The Rochester Grammar School

Kmtraining

Rochester
On-site
GBP 33,000 - 52,000
Full time
30+ days ago
Science Teacher - Colchester Essex CO2

Shorefields

Berechurch
On-site
GBP 38,000 - 46,000
Full time
30+ days ago
Teacher of Science (Physics)

Shorefields

Loughton
On-site
GBP 40,000 - 60,000
Full time
30+ days ago
Teacher of Science

Shorefields

Hutton
On-site
GBP 40,000 - 60,000
Full time
30+ days ago
Teacher of Science

ISC group

England
On-site
GBP 40,000 - 60,000
Full time
30+ days ago
Physics Teacher, Hertfordshire

Physics World

England
On-site
GBP 25,000 - 40,000
Full time
30+ days ago